The term “slip and fall” quite often is inadequate for conveying how serious injuries can happen in the most innocuous circumstances. It is quite possible for a loose step, casually placed electrical wires or poor stair railings to cause a fall that results in paralysis injuries. Such injuries can easily render a person unable to work and overwhelm them financially with medical expenses.



Premises liability accidents are in the category of personal injuries shared with dog bites, falling objects, construction accidents and violent crime that are due in part or full to poor property management. As such, individuals who have suffered paralysis injuries are wise to get legal representation from a premises liability attorney when the property owner or manager can be found at fault.

... the forensic evidence around the incident. Questions need to be asked: Was there negligence (below a standard of care one would expect at comparable facilities) that led to the injury? Should maintenance staff have been better managed to remove hazards? Did the security firm charged with providing protection fail to provide it adequately? Did on-site construction workers not follow prescribed safety measures?



A skilled premises liability attorney will gather this evidence, as well as identify a strategy for pursuing damages. Settlements are often not part of the process and oftentimes the case goes to trial. It is imperative, therefore, to hire a paralysis injury attorney who is an experienced trial lawyer. Such a trial attorney will know that there will be counter-evidence on the part of the defendant, so your attorney will likely prepare a counter-response to that evidence. In the case of a paralysis injury, there is plenty of incentive to do so.
